What this Grok Bot does
The Bot clicks the same vendor path each week and comes back with seat counts, renewal dates, and exceptions. Paying or changing seats stays behind you.
Who should use this?
Ops and finance people who live in portals.
Open this vendor portal, pull the current seats and renewal dates, and list exceptions only. Draft the renewal note. Do not change seats or pay until I approve.
Paste into the chat as the first job. Do not let the Bot send or change anything until you approve.
